item.page.abstract
This article examines the meta-language of medicine as a means of communication in the educational and professional activities of medical students. To become a full-fledged doctor, you need to undergo an internship at a hospital. If we are talking about a Russian-speaking environment, then foreign students need to communicate with their patients in Russian, since most Russians and Russian-speaking people do not speak a foreign language to the proper degree. This article describes the basic language, speech and professional communication skills that medical students need to master after mastering a number of disciplines in their professional language.
